Transaction f75d4bd366e311908a72a22766706f7aee12dec00c44597e33a78c3276df41c9
1 Input
2 Outputs
- f75d4bd366e311908a72a22766706f7aee12dec00c44597e33a78c3276df41c9:0
- f75d4bd366e311908a72a22766706f7aee12dec00c44597e33a78c3276df41c9:1
value 426000
address 3JbvFqsck3WYwvSTfiZBhZtPn6ynk9UHXu
value 3539280
address 1L5VGtkkc1Yidbh4aL4uNBdH5L7uV6WRC7